You mean like they did last season, you really are having a laugh.

We don't know yet, why Smith has called it a day but, we'll be doing very well indeed to get a coach of equal or better quality.
There is no doubt that we have a number of players who don't seem willing to give anywhere near their best for sustained periods but, many of them, haven't wished to offer much for 3 seasons and we've now lost our 3rd coach in 3 years which isn't any way to move the club forward.
Those with some common sense realise that the club needs some stability but, we keep getting the opposite.

Smith did at least keep us in SL and the players that have come in since he joined (with the obvious exception of young Johnstone) are certainly better than those who were here but, something is obviously wrong when the coach walks away.
Many think it may be lack of financial backing but, time will tell.

Honestly, I think whoever comes in will be a further backward step and we have yet another period of sh** to look forward to.

Right now I feel like giving up on Trinity, a team I've followed through thin and thinner for over 30 years, it's bloody depressing.

I think there's been a massive overreaction on here. At first I felt the same negativity. HOWEVER:

1) Was Brian Smith all that? Two super league victories in god knows how many games.
2) We have improved because we have a better squad. We didn't have Arona, Tupou, England, bjb last season. The squad has got stronger.
3) Results have improved and in spite of the horrendous 30 mins against catalan, players were clearly trying (and showed that they are capable until scruton comes on and loves it all up but that's a different matter).
4) Why won't we be able to attract an up and coming manager? We have a competitive squad and it will get better as the season goes on. For people like Rowley (who I don't really like) or Kear or Morrison - these gigs could be their only time to get a shot at a Super League club. A super league club with one win in the bank (could easily have been 2 out of 4).

My word, I know we're a dramatic bunch but some of the responses have been outrageous.

I'm sure the truth will come out. People talk. Which means those people who have sons and relatives playing in the team will know what has gone on (hint).

Let's not lose sight of it being Brian Smith that's chosen to walk rather than see the job through. He's had money to spend and has retained, resigned and recruited as he saw fit, many of us were puzzled by his obsession with back rowers when we obviously needed a half and a centre. Here we are 5 games in and guess what, we are desperately short of a half and a centre!
Why hasn't Tony Smith allowed Declan Patton to join us on loan, why did we miss out on Gareth O'Brien, Theo Fages on loan, Martin Ridyard when he looked surplus to Leigh's requirements? Brian Smith was convinced that we were OK with Finn and Miller so didn't prioritise the half back position and it was he who had the say on signings.

Other than upping our Salary Cap spend, MC hasn't had anything to do with building the squad, it's all been BS!
